Jack, our currency went from 220 yen to the dollar to a low of 80 yen to the dollar, I would rate such a change as devaluation. Other people would say that gold was once $35/once and now it is about $300/ounce, and some people would call that devaluation as well. I believe that the comment was made in that context.
